Output 8cd3182e0fc71d65659df30b2be38824c7a875eaadd3bf2571bed648ec2edce3:1

value
15101315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8c5f9aa172febc4e248823f8719b31dcc761232 OP_EQUAL
address
3QNQfgMXVfBpL1591EcB7xMaVgBYNfKmwq
transaction
8cd3182e0fc71d65659df30b2be38824c7a875eaadd3bf2571bed648ec2edce3
confirmations
251008
spent
true